Smart Climate Sensors



Smart climate sensors have transformed the effectiveness of contemporary watering systems by readjusting watering schedules based on real-time ecological information. These sensors monitor variables such as temperature level, humidity, wind speed, and solar radiation, allowing systems to react dynamically to changing climate condition. By integrating this information, wise sensors can maximize water usage, decreasing waste and guaranteeing that landscapes get the suitable quantity of wetness. This technology not just conserves water but additionally promotes much healthier plant growth by preventing overwatering or underwatering. Additionally, the automation given by wise climate sensors boosts customer ease, as landscapers and homeowners can count on specific watering routines without hand-operated intervention. Generally, these developments stand for a considerable advancement in lasting watering practices.

Dirt Dampness Sensors



Soil moisture sensing units play a vital role in contemporary watering systems, supplying real-time information that boosts water performance. These devices measure the volumetric water web content in the dirt, enabling accurate evaluations of moisture degrees. By incorporating dirt wetness sensing units right into irrigation systems, users can prevent overwatering or underwatering, ultimately promoting healthier plant growth and preserving water resources.The sensors transfer data to controllers, which can change watering timetables based upon present dirt problems. This data-driven strategy decreases water waste and guarantees that plants receive the finest amount of wetness. In addition, soil moisture sensors can be useful in different farming setups, from home yards to large-scale ranches. The release of these sensing units adds to sustainable methods by supporting responsible water use and decreasing environmental impact. In general, the incorporation of dirt moisture sensing units marks a significant improvement in attaining effective irrigation systems.
